US pharma firm AbbVie (NYSE: ABBV) has exercised its exclusive license option to develop and commercialize ARGX-115, an antibody targeting the novel immuno-oncology target glycoprotein A repetitions predominant (GARP), from Belgo-Dutch biotech argenx (Euronext Brussels: ARGX), whose shares rose 6% in early trading and were still up 3.62% to 77.20 euros by late afternoon.

ARGX-115 is in pre-clinical development, meaning it still has several stages of clinical trials to pass before it could enter the market. ARGX-115 was discovered under argenx’ Innovative Access Program with the de Duve Institute, Université Catholique de Louvain, and WELBIO and exclusively licensed under a research and option agreement in 2013.

argenx and AbbVie entered into an option and license agreement for ARGX-115 in April 2016. With the option exercise announced today, AbbVie obtains a worldwide, exclusive license to develop and commercialize ARGX-115-based products. argenx is now eligible to potentially receive development, regulatory and commercial milestone payments of up to $625 million, as well as tiered royalties on ARGX-115-based product sales, if approved. argenx also has the right to co-promote ARGX-115-based products in the EU and Swiss Economic Area.
